The scale factor of the given dilation is 3.
Step-by-step explanation:
Step 1:
In order to determine the scale factor, we divide the measurement after scaling by the same measurement before scaling.
In the given graph, the preimage has a length of 3 units while the image has a length of 9 units.
Step 2:
So here the measurement after scaling is the length of the image which is 9 units and the measurement before scaling is the preimages length of 3 units.
The scale factor 
So the scale factor is the third option 3.

6(1/2w-3/4)
distribute
6*1/2 w - 6 * 3/4
3 w -18/4
divide top and bottom by 2
3w -9/2
change to a mixed number (9/2 = 2 with 1 left over)
3w -4 1/2
